aboutsummaryrefslogtreecommitdiff
path: root/pkgs/applications
diff options
context:
space:
mode:
authorgithub-actions[bot] <41898282+github-actions[bot]@users.noreply.github.com>2020-12-05 00:38:01 +0000
committerGitHub <noreply@github.com>2020-12-05 00:38:01 +0000
commit4763e8b8fd805f63a707257b3c0bd6a1af90d7d8 (patch)
tree6af77cd9c5d31ee5fb58281c11690b5e43032e07 /pkgs/applications
parentcb36dd7449c2cd8ed0d9c9946a3ffe0460a742b1 (diff)
parent0cc6e0a4106f3fc1cc0b765ab0f17b697c3d910d (diff)
Merge master into staging-next
Diffstat (limited to 'pkgs/applications')
-rw-r--r--pkgs/applications/audio/mympd/default.nix53
-rw-r--r--pkgs/applications/networking/browsers/chromium/upstream-info.json18
2 files changed, 62 insertions, 9 deletions
diff --git a/pkgs/applications/audio/mympd/default.nix b/pkgs/applications/audio/mympd/default.nix
new file mode 100644
index 000000000000..5c8c5e7c7bff
--- /dev/null
+++ b/pkgs/applications/audio/mympd/default.nix
@@ -0,0 +1,53 @@
+{ stdenv
+, fetchFromGitHub
+, cmake
+, pkg-config
+, mpd_clientlib
+, openssl
+, lua5_3
+, libid3tag
+, flac
+, mongoose
+}:
+
+stdenv.mkDerivation rec {
+ pname = "mympd";
+ version = "6.8.1";
+
+ src = fetchFromGitHub {
+ owner = "jcorporation";
+ repo = "myMPD";
+ rev = "v${version}";
+ sha256 = "dIGg2mLxN6XBDH3GFXtF7nB9a/zf/qMlPCvIulFRXn8=";
+ };
+
+ nativeBuildInputs = [
+ pkg-config
+ cmake
+ ];
+ buildInputs = [
+ mpd_clientlib
+ openssl
+ lua5_3
+ libid3tag
+ flac
+ ];
+
+ cmakeFlags = [
+ "-DENABLE_LUA=ON"
+ # Otherwise, it tries to parse $out/etc/mympd.conf on startup.
+ "-DCMAKE_INSTALL_SYSCONFDIR=/etc"
+ # similarly here
+ "-DCMAKE_INSTALL_LOCALSTATEDIR=/var/lib/mympd"
+ ];
+ # See https://github.com/jcorporation/myMPD/issues/315
+ hardeningDisable = [ "strictoverflow" ];
+
+ meta = {
+ homepage = "https://jcorporation.github.io/mympd";
+ description = "A standalone and mobile friendly web mpd client with a tiny footprint and advanced features";
+ maintainers = [ stdenv.lib.maintainers.doronbehar ];
+ platforms = stdenv.lib.platforms.linux;
+ license = stdenv.lib.licenses.gpl2Plus;
+ };
+}
diff --git a/pkgs/applications/networking/browsers/chromium/upstream-info.json b/pkgs/applications/networking/browsers/chromium/upstream-info.json
index 3832f8c032b3..6343dd4b2468 100644
--- a/pkgs/applications/networking/browsers/chromium/upstream-info.json
+++ b/pkgs/applications/networking/browsers/chromium/upstream-info.json
@@ -18,22 +18,22 @@
}
},
"beta": {
- "version": "87.0.4280.66",
- "sha256": "0hgpg31gkksqgyvycsan7l7vjypc7cr6ikjfygf2zv7dhbmf9a19",
- "sha256bin64": "15n01jia8sxv3a7vfbla40rq45x54pyksg0kg14bm0br6m3n65pz",
+ "version": "88.0.4324.27",
+ "sha256": "0mciiyh3sn2zrl8g6znylc2pm9sb0wzsclgavf7mmlknri5sjblc",
+ "sha256bin64": "0qf2j1j3p94s724rwh8fydpjn88cs9yxxhjf5axvqwi7q3h35cfx",
"deps": {
"gn": {
- "version": "2020-09-09",
+ "version": "2020-11-05",
"url": "https://gn.googlesource.com/gn",
- "rev": "e002e68a48d1c82648eadde2f6aafa20d08c36f2",
- "sha256": "0x4c7amxwzxs39grqs3dnnz0531mpf1p75niq7zhinyfqm86i4dk"
+ "rev": "53d92014bf94c3893886470a1c7c1289f8818db0",
+ "sha256": "1xcm07qjk6m2czi150fiqqxql067i832adck6zxrishm70c9jbr9"
}
}
},
"dev": {
- "version": "88.0.4324.27",
- "sha256": "0mciiyh3sn2zrl8g6znylc2pm9sb0wzsclgavf7mmlknri5sjblc",
- "sha256bin64": "0ax27j42167yyx90h5k6ra898kn626w5cvgmafm3al9kyfsx36m4",
+ "version": "89.0.4343.0",
+ "sha256": "0jmc1l0lysl5zax98fjhzsfq3c1sqh3n3xscidafflx362wcfpwa",
+ "sha256bin64": "1v6xik8kf531y0g5xj0c8szjmak0qvh77kwkw7p7hqxqmnwwp06d",
"deps": {
"gn": {
"version": "2020-11-05",